Feb 12, 2018 · As there is a smaller volume of water in the tubes in a water tube boiler than a fire tube type, they produce steam much faster and are exceptionally responsive. They are also extremely efficient, operating at higher pressure, and can produce saturated or superheated steam depending on the design and application they are required for.

Refractory back boilers have only a single rear tube sheet that must work with the vastly different temperatures in a firetube boiler.

Read MoreDec 02, 2016 · 4. Vertical Fire Tube Boiler Design. As a one-pass boiler design, vertical fire tube boiler has the furnace on the bottom. The tubes run between the upper and lower tube sheets. With this type of design, the furnace may be comprised of masonry or enclosed on its sides with a water-cooled jacket.

Read MoreMar 22, 2013 · Flexible water tube boilers cause much less concern about thermal shock than their cast iron or straight tube counterparts. Flexible water tube boilers typically consist of an upper and lower water drum with a series of bent steel tubes designed to absorb the stresses of thermal expansion (see Figure 2).
